In today’s fast-paced digital landscape, social media plays a significant role in our daily lives, influencing our thoughts, emotions, and interactions. While these platforms can foster connection and creativity, they can also lead to negative mental health outcomes if not approached mindfully. To maintain a healthy relationship with social media, it’s essential to establish boundaries and prioritize self-care.
One effective strategy is to limit the time spent on social media each day. Setting specific time frames for usage can help prevent mindless scrolling and reduce exposure to potentially harmful content. Additionally, curating your feed to include positive and inspiring accounts can enhance your online experience.
Practicing mindfulness while engaging with social media is another crucial aspect. Taking breaks, reflecting on your feelings, and being aware of how certain posts affect your mood can empower you to take control of your digital interactions. Lastly, don’t hesitate to disconnect entirely when needed, as stepping away can provide clarity and improve overall well-being.
